Here is an old recipe for hot apple cider. It says to perk like coffee, but these days I think making it in the crockpot is the way to go. Do you make it in a coffee percolator? How does it come out? Have any other tips? Let us know in the comments section!
INGREDIENTS:
- 1-1/2 teaspoons of Cloves
- 1 teaspoon of Salt
- 6 Cinnamon Sticks
- 1/2 cup of Brown Sugar
- 3-1/2 quarts of Apple Cider
DIRECTIONS:
Place the cloves, salt, cinnamon sticks and brown sugar into the basket of a coffee pot. Put the the apple cider into the bottom of the coffee pot and perk as if it was coffee.
I think in modern coffee makers you would place everything in the basket, then pour the apple cider in the top part of the coffee maker. For convenience, I think you could just place this all in a crockpot and let it steep together for several hours and serve!
